[[accordion:Ingredients]]
Lamb, Lamb Meal (Source of Glucosamine and Chondroitin Sulfate), Peas, Lentils, Tapioca, Garbanzo Beans, Canola Oil, Flaxseed, Natural Flavor, Choline Chloride, Taurine, DL-Methionine, Mixed Tocopherols (Preservative), Potassium Chloride, Vitamin E Supplement, L-Ascorbyl-2-Polyphosphate, Threonine, Salt, Zinc Proteinate, Zinc Sulfate, Ferrous Sulfate, Niacin Supplement, Iron Proteinate, Vitamin A Supplement, Copper Sulfate, Tryptophan, Copper Proteinate, Thiamine Mononitrate, d-Calcium Pantothenate, Sodium Selenite, Manganese Sulfate, Riboflavin Supplement, Manganese Proteinate, Pyridoxine Hydrochloride, Vitamin B12 Supplement, Folic Acid, Calcium Iodate, Dried Bacillus amyloliquefaciens Fermentation Product, Vitamin D3 Supplement, Biotin, Green Tea Extract, Rosemary Extract.
[[accordion:Guaranteed Analysis]]
| GUARANTEED ANALYSIS | ||
| Crude Protein | 23.5% | MIN |
| Crude Fat | 14.0% | MIN |
| Crude Fiber | 4.5% | MAX |
| Moisture | 10.0% | MAX |
| Calcium | 1.2% | MIN |
| Phosphorus | 0.8% | MIN |
| Vitamin E | 150.0 IU/kg | MIN |
| Taurine* | 0.15% | MIN |
| Ascorbic Acid (Vitamin C)* | 12.0 mg/kg | MIN |
| Glucosamine* | 500 mg/kg | MIN |
| Chondroitin Sulfate* | 200 mg/kg | MIN |
| Omega-3 Fatty Acids* | 0.9% | MIN |
| Omega-6 Fatty Acids* | 2.0% | MIN |
| Total Microorganisms* (Bacillus amyloliquefaciens) | 50,000 CFU/g | MIN |
| *Not recognized as an essential nutrient by the AAFCO Dog Food Nutrient Profiles. | ||
Calorie Content (calculated):
ME (kcal/kg) 3,628
ME (kcal/g) 3.628
ME (kcal/lb) 1,646
ME (kcal/cup) 550
CANIDAE® PURE FARM TO BOWL Small Breed Adult Pasture-Raised Lamb & Lentil Recipe is formulated to meet the nutritional levels established by the AAFCO Dog Food Nutrient Profiles for maintenance.

When changing to CANIDAE® PURE FARM TO BOWL Small Breed Pasture-Raised Lamb & Lentil Recipe dog food, some dogs may do better by making a gradual transition over 7-10 days. Start with 25% of the new food mixed with 75% of the previous diet and gradually increase the new while decreasing the previous until the transition is complete.
